Warehouse Supervisor Responsibilities
  • The Warehouse Supervisor is responsible for leading and coordinating daily warehouse operations to ensure the safe, efficient, and accurate movement of products throughout the facility.
  • This role provides direct leadership to frontline associates, monitors productivity and quality standards, supports receiving, put-away, picking, packing, and shipping activities, and helps ensure operational goals are achieved while maintaining a strong focus on safety, customer service, and employee engagement.
  • Supervise daily workflows, coach and develop team members, address operational issues in real time, and partner with warehouse leadership to drive performance improvements.
  • Promote process compliance, maintain inventory and location accuracy, support staffing and labor planning efforts, and contribute to a culture of accountability, teamwork, and continuous improvement in a fast-paced distribution environment.
Summary

Under the responsibility of the Manager, the Supervisor Logistics is responsible to supervise, coordinate and oversee the logistics operations and provide coaching, development and training to the staff members. The successful candidate must be able to provide recommendations for improvements to the facility, equipment, machinery, and processes. They will be accountable that the staff is performing to standard and has to ensure that progress is made to achieve the business objectives.

Essential Functions
  • Supervise, coordinate and oversee day to day logistics operations.
  • Plan and review, in collaboration with the Logistics Manager, all logistics processes, ensuring that they meet the company standards and customer service specifications.
  • Establish work schedules and procedures and coordinate activities of the workers to ensure optimal shift/team logistics.
  • Accountable for site Key Performance Indication (KPI) working in collaboration with customer in all aspects of operations.
  • Meet regularly with team members collectively, as well as on an individual basis to monitor progress towards meeting objectives, track performance, coach and counsel as well as recognizing team and individual successes.
  • Cultivate team spirit with a Diversity and Inclusion initiative and promote cooperation by seeking opportunities to improve internal processes.
  • Carry out performance evaluations of the team members and recommend performance awards and/or merit increases when appropriate.
  • Address performance problems through corrective action and disciplinary process.
  • Understand labor agreement and maintain positive labor relations with all employees.
  • Responsible for implementation of health & safety and security initiatives, practices and behaviors and adherence to company rules and policies.
  • Provide appropriate orientation for employees and Lead Hands and give them the information, technology and any material necessary to perform their jobs.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
